Unpracticable is a word used to describe something that is not feasible, impractical or impossible. There are several synonyms for unpracticable that can be used to express the same sentiment. Some of the commonly used synonyms for unpracticable are unfeasible, impracticable, unworkable, infeasible, undoable, insurmountable, impossible, unrealistic and impractical. All of these words have similar meanings and can be used interchangeably, depending on the context and the situation. Usage examples for Unpracticable

I wish he would make up his mind to come and seek me-in disguise, of course-I would-" "He is very timid, and it would not suggest to him anything so Unpracticable."
"The Complete Historical Romances of Georg Ebers"
Georg Ebers
Areus, by frequent ambushes, and seizing positions where the ways were most Unpracticable, harassed the Gauls and Molossians that brought up the rear.
"Plutarch-Lives-of-the-noble-Grecians-and-Romans"
Clough, Arthur Hugh
And hereupon I hasted that Evening out of Town, and finding after Supper that the Stone which in the Day time would afford no discernable Light, was really Conspicuous in the Dark, I was so taken with the Novelty, and so desirous to make some use of an opportunity that was like to last so little a while, that though at that time I had no body to assist me but a Foot-Boy, yet sitting up late, I made a shift that Night to try a pretty number of such of the things that then came into my thoughts, as were not in that place and time Unpracticable.
"Experiments and Considerations Touching Colours (1664)"
Robert Boyle
